I Passed the Microsoft Deployment Toolkit Exam
Posted on April 3, 2009, by Todd, under Certification.
I wrote the Microsoft Deployment Toolkit exam this past Wednesday. The exam number is 70-635, TS: Microsoft Deployment Toolkit 2008, Desktop Deployment and I managed to pass. I don’t use the Zero Touch (ZTI) features of MDT, no SCCM, no SMS, no MOM. I exclusively use Light Touch (LTI) with WDS and sometimes a USB boot key for my installs in my production environment, which put me at a slight disadvantage for the exam. Unfortunately, there are no training guides for this exam as of yet. There are study guides for 70-624 which cover BDD, the predecessor to MDT. So those will help a little. There were also some podcasts which covered ZTI and the preparation I did for TechDays helped me cover the areas I didn’t know as solid for this exam.

Registration open till October 25th for testing New Virtual Lab based Exam 70-113
Posted on October 11, 2008, by Todd, under Certification.
Microsoft has extended their offer to write the Microsoft exam 70-113: TS:
Windows® Server 2008 Active Directory, Configuring. This is the exam where you
don't get a score but it is for Microsoft Learning to test their deployment and for your trouble you will receive 3 three exam vouchers. I
have written this exam and some words of advice, don't arrive too early for the
exam, you can't start the exam until the time you selected. For example, I
arrived at 8:45 and started my 9:00 exam. I had to sit and twiddle my thumbs
until 9:00 while the counter counted down because the VM you run your test in
doesn't get prepped until a few minutes before the exam. So don't be like me,
arrive a little early for your test but don't start the exam until your allotted
time.
